Let's work through each of the given fraction multiplications step by step.
First Expression:
[tex]\frac{7}{15} \cdot \frac{14}{3}[/tex]
To multiply these fractions, multiply the numerators together and the denominators together:
[tex]\frac{7 \cdot 14}{15 \cdot 3} = \frac{98}{45}[/tex]
Since 98 and 45 have no common factors other than 1, the fraction is already in its simplest form.Second Expression:
[tex]\frac{6}{16} \cdot \frac{5}{7}[/tex]
First, simplify [tex]\frac{6}{16}[/tex], which can be reduced by dividing both the numerator and the denominator by 2:
[tex]\frac{6}{16} = \frac{3}{8}[/tex]
Now multiply:
[tex]\frac{3}{8} \cdot \frac{5}{7} = \frac{3 \cdot 5}{8 \cdot 7} = \frac{15}{56}[/tex]
The greatest common divisor of 15 and 56 is 1, so the fraction [tex]\frac{15}{56}[/tex] is already in simplest form.Third Expression:
[tex]\frac{21}{20} \cdot \frac{10}{3}[/tex]
Multiply the numerators and the denominators:
[tex]\frac{21 \cdot 10}{20 \cdot 3} = \frac{210}{60}[/tex]
Simplify [tex]\frac{210}{60}[/tex] by dividing both numerator and denominator by 30:
[tex]\frac{210}{60} = \frac{7}{2}[/tex]
[tex]\frac{7}{2}[/tex] is the simplest form, as 7 and 2 have no common factors other than 1.Fourth Expression:
[tex]\frac{20}{50} \cdot \frac{7}{3}[/tex]
Simplify [tex]\frac{20}{50}[/tex] by dividing both by 10:
[tex]\frac{20}{50} = \frac{2}{5}[/tex]
Now multiply:
[tex]\frac{2}{5} \cdot \frac{7}{3} = \frac{2 \cdot 7}{5 \cdot 3} = \frac{14}{15}[/tex]
The fraction [tex]\frac{14}{15}[/tex] is in simplest form since 14 and 15 have no common factors other than 1.
In summary, the simplified products of the fractions for each expression are:
- [tex]\frac{98}{45}[/tex]
- [tex]\frac{15}{56}[/tex]
- [tex]\frac{7}{2}[/tex]
- [tex]\frac{14}{15}[/tex]
